emily jacir, from where we come from, 2001-2003

“if i could do anything for you, anywhere in palestine, what would it be?” this question was recently posed to palestinian exiles by palestinian-american artist emily jacir. taking advantage of her ability to move about relatively freely in israel with an american passport, jacir promised to realize the desires of those forbidden entry into their homeland. a series of texts, black lettering on white panels, describes the various requests. color photographs, presented by their side, document jacir’s actualization of them.  (sfmoma)

Indigenous-led resistance to 21 fossil fuel projects in the U.S. and Canada over the past decade has stopped or delayed an amount of greenhouse gas pollution equivalent to at least one-quarter of annual U.S. and Canadian emissions.
This is despite an onslaught of attacks against Indigenous activists over the past few years. Over the last few years, victories won against projects through direct actions have led to more than 35 states enacting anti-protest laws, jail time for protestors, thousands of dollars of fines, and even the killing of prominent activists.
Indigenous rights and responsibilities “are far more than rhetorical devices — they are tangible structures impacting the viability of fossil fuel expansion.” Through physically disrupting construction and legally challenging projects, Indigenous resistance has directly stopped projects expected to produce 780 million metric tons of greenhouse gases every year and is actively fighting projects that would dump more than 800 million metric tons of greenhouse gases into the atmosphere every year.
The analysis, which used publicly released data and calculations from nine different environmental and oil regulation groups, found that roughly 1.587 billion metric tons of annual greenhouse gas emissions have been halted. That’s the equivalent pollution of approximately 400 new coal-fired power plants — more than are still operating in the United States and Canada — or roughly 345 million passenger vehicles — more than all vehicles on the road in these countries.
“From an Indigenous perspective, when we are confronting the climate crisis we are inherently confronting the systems of colonization and white supremacy as well,” Goldtooth said. “In order to do that, you have to reevaluate how you relate to the world around you and define what your obligations are to the world around you. It’s more than just stopping fracking development and pipelines and it’s more than just developing clean energy, it’s about actually fundamentally changing how we see the world itself.”

hi, i’m your local laid off discord employee, here to talk about exactly how safe it may or may not be to talk about Political Activism on discord. my credentials here are that i was a senior member of discord’s trust & safety team, which is the team that handles bans, legal investigations, and legal compliance. (my speciality was in child safety, anti-grooming, and taking down CSAM, but i also worked occasionally in low level terrorism issues and assisted that team in investigations.) i also know most of the people still working there in these capacities.

the tldr and most important thing to know is: i do not recommend you plan, discuss plans, or use any kind of hyperbolic (or not) language about violence to government officials or anyone in that vicinity on discord. please use signal instead.

a discord trust & safety employee is technically able to see any message you’ve sent under your account, going all the way back to the beginning of your account. unless you have manually deleted a message, it is viewable to a tns employee. now: it is a tremendous part of being on a tns team that we did NOT invade user privacy without cause. cause was usually: another user reported something you said, and we thought the reported message indicated you might be doing something elsewhere that was illegal (for example: a user says “i’m talking to this girl but she’s in high school lol.” i would then try to find evidence as to whether or not there was a child safety issue there. in this example, we’d require clear admission of age from both the user and the alleged high school girl, and then clear evidence of sexual talk between them, and go from there.) finding evidence required looking though all of that user’s messages.

most of the tns team, as i know them, are pretty resolute about not going further in looking than would be needed for action. most of the tns team that i still speak to is very much on the side of blue. your general conversations are probably perfectly safe, and we were very good at figuring out quickly if someone has reported you maliciously. i don’t believe you need to worry too much about your porn and fanfic and all that.

HOWEVER: reported content must be investigated, and discord can, and has been, legally subpoenaed to turn over user information. again, this has nominally been in Very Evil cases (CSAM and grooming, school shooting threats, murder admissions, etc.) but that could change, either at the federal level, or at the discord policy level. discord, like any social media company, could easily be pressured or forced into taking on different internal policies that could get you in serious trouble if you are organizing violent or “illegal” resistance. if that happens, there is a scenario where this incoming administration is given access to your messages.

again: please do not organize your political or social resistance on discord from now on. please use signal to ensure your maximum safety. do not panic if you have already talks about things on discord: you can easily delete your messages, and that WILL remove from an employee’s view. do that and use signal from now on.
